“FORGING MATERIALS” BRIEF ANANLYSIS SEVERAL COMMON FORGING STEELS.

ABSTRACT: Forging steel can be divided into carbon steel, low alloy steel, medium alloy steel and high alloy steel. Different steels have different properties and uses. Such as 5CrMnMo, 3Cr2W8V steel used in the manufacture of hot forging dies; 1Cr13, 2Cr13, 3Cr13, 4Cr13 steel used in medical tools; 1Cr18Ni9, 1Cr18Ni9Ti steel used in corrosion-resistant parts; Mn13 steel used in wear-resistant parts; used in high temperature 5CrMo, 4Cr10Si2Mo steel for parts; or 304, 304L, 316, 316L, 2205, 45, 42CrMo, 27SiMn, 40CrNiMo, 40Cr, Q345B/C/D/E, GCr15 steel, etc. for cylinder forgings; or for gear forgings 40Cr, 42CrMo, 20CrMnMo, 20CrMnTi, 42CrMo, 40Cr steel and so on.

 

Here is an excerpt from several common forging steels for a simple analysis. See below:

1. 20SiMn

  • It has certain strength and toughness, good machining performance, and good welding performance. Can replace 27SiMn and S45C steel;
  • Suitable for electroslag welding, single hydraulic props and parts with large section wall thickness;
  • Tensile strength ≥ 450; Yield strength ≥ 255; Elongation ≥ 14; Impact energy ≥ 39; Section size (diameter or thickness): 600~900mm;
  • Common heat treatment methods: normalizing + tempering.

2. 35SiMn

  • It has high strength, wear resistance, toughness and fatigue resistance, good machinability, good hardenability, poor welding performance, and medium cold deformation plasticity. Good economy, it can completely replace 40Cr or partly replace 40CrNi steel;
  • Generally used in various small and medium-sized shafts and gears, such as transmission gears, main shafts, spindles, rotating shafts, connecting rods, worms, tram shafts, generator shafts, crankshafts, flywheels, hubs, impellers, shovel handles, plow shafts, Thin-walled seamless steel pipe. Various important fasteners and large and small forgings;
  • Tensile strength ≥885MPa; Yield strength ≥735MPa; Elongation ≥15; Impact energy ≥47;
  • Common heat treatment methods: quenching 900 degrees, water cooling, tempering 570 degrees, water cooling or oil cooling.

3. 50SiMn

  • High strength and good toughness, good corrosion resistance, high temperature oxidation resistance, easy plastic processing, high surface finish, and sensitivity to temper brittleness. Can replace 40Cr;
  • It is mostly used for large ring gears, wheels and shaft parts with small and medium cross-sections.

4. 16MnCr

  • A gear steel imported from Germany, equivalent to China’s 16CrMnH, has good hardenability and good machinability, high surface hardness, high wear resistance, and high low-temperature impact toughness;
  • Commonly used for larger parts, such as gears, gear shafts, worms, seal sleeves, turbine oil seals, gasoline sleeves and bolts, etc.;
  • Tensile strength 880-1180; Yield strength 635; Elongation 9; Hardness ≤297HB;
  • Heat treatment specification: 900°C oil quenching + 870°C oil quenching, 200°C tempering.

5. 20MnCr

  • A carburizing steel imported from Germany, equivalent to 20CrMn in China, can be used as quenched and tempered steel. Good hardenability, small heat treatment deformation, good low temperature toughness, good cutting performance, but poor weldability;
  • It can be used for parts with small cross-section, medium pressure and no large impact load, such as gears, shafts, connecting rods, rotors, sleeves, friction wheels, worms, main shafts, couplings, universal couplings, adjustments The sleeve of the speed controller and the bolts of the cover plate of the high-pressure vessel, etc.;
  • Tensile strength 1482; yield strength 1232; elongation 13; impact toughness value 73; hardness 357HB;
  • Heat treatment specification: 900°C oil quenching + 870°C oil quenching, 200°C tempering

6. 20CrMnTi 

  • Carburized steel. The hardenability is high, the machinability is good, the machining deformation is small, and the fatigue resistance is good. Has high low-temperature impact toughness and medium weldability;
  • It is mostly used in automobile transmission gears, which can be used as gears, gear shafts, ring gears, cross heads, etc.; important parts with a cross section of less than 30mm, such as gears, ring gears, gear shafts, sliding bearings, main shafts, claw clutches, worms, cross heads, etc.;
  • Tensile strength≥1080(110); Yield strength≥835(85); Elongation≥10; Impact energy≥55; Impact toughness value≥69(7); Hardness≤217HB;
  • Heat treatment specification: Quenching: first time 880℃, second time 870℃, oil cooling; tempering 200℃, water cooling, air cooling.

7. 20MnMo

  • Good welding performance. The chemical composition of SA508-3cl.2 steel is very similar;
  • Used for medium temperature and high pressure vessels, such as head, bottom cover, cylinder, etc.;
  • Tensile strength ≥470; Yield strength ≥275; Elongation ≥14; Impact energy ≥31.

8. 25CrMo4

  • High strength and toughness, high hardenability, no temper brittleness, very good weldability, low tendency to form cold cracks, good machinability and cold strain plasticity.
  • Generally used in quenched and tempered or carburized and quenched state, it is used to manufacture high-pressure pipes and various fasteners that work in non-corrosive media and media containing nitrogen and hydrogen mixtures with a working temperature below 250 ℃, and higher-level infiltration Carbon parts, such as gears, shafts, pressure plates, piston connecting rods, etc.;
  • Tensile strength ≥ 885 (90); Yield strength ≥ 685 (70); Elongation ≥ 12; Impact energy ≥ 35; Impact toughness value ≥ 98 (10); Hardness ≤ 212HB;
  • Heat treatment specification: quenching at 880℃, water cooling, oil cooling; tempering at 500℃, water cooling, oil cooling.

9. 35CrMo

  • High creep strength and durability at high temperature, long-term working temperature can reach 500 ℃; moderate plasticity during cold deformation, poor weldability; low temperature to -110 ℃, with high static strength, impact toughness and high fatigue strength, Good hardenability, no tendency to overheat, small quenching deformation, acceptable plasticity during cold deformation, medium machinability, but there is the first type of temper brittleness, and the weldability is not good. It needs to be preheated to 150~400 degrees Celsius before welding. Post-weld heat treatment to eliminate stress. Generally used after quenching and tempering, it can also be used after high and medium frequency surface quenching or quenching and low and medium temperature tempering;
  • Mainly used to manufacture important parts in various machines that bear impact, bending and torsion, and high loads, such as large section gears, heavy transmission shafts, steam turbine engine rotors, main shafts, supporting shafts, gears, crankshafts, crankshafts, hammer rods, Connecting rods, fasteners, high-pressure seamless thick-walled conduits, etc.;
  • Tensile strength ≥ 985 (100); Yield strength ≥ 835 (85); Elongation ≥ 12; Reduction of area ≥ 45; Impact energy ≥ 63; Impact toughness value ≥ 78 (8); Hardness ≤ 229HB;
  • Heat treatment specification: quenching 850℃, oil cooling; tempering 550℃, water cooling, oil cooling.

10. 42CrMo

  • It has good mechanical properties and workability, and its strength and hardenability are higher than 35CrMo;
  • Used to manufacture forgings with higher strength or larger quenched and tempered section than 35CrMo steel, such as large gears for locomotive traction, supercharger transmission gears, rear axles, connecting rods, reducers, connecting shaft universal couplings and 8.8 grades , Bolts, nuts, washers, etc. in diameter up to 100mm;
  • Annealing hardness 255~207HB, quenching hardness ≥60HRC;

11. 50CrMo

  • Strength and hardenability are higher than 42CrMo, generally used after quenching and tempering. Can replace quenched and tempered steel with higher nickel content;
  • Used to manufacture forgings with higher strength or larger section than 42CrMo steel, such as large gears for locomotive traction, supercharger transmission gears, rear axles, engine cylinders, 1200~2000m oil deep well drill pipe joints, fishing tools, piston rods and Grade 8.8 fasteners with a diameter of 100~160mm;
  • Heat treatment process: quenching 850°; coolant: oil; tempering temperature 560°; coolant: water, oil;
  • The tensile strength is MPa1080; the yield point is MPa930; the elongation is 12, the reduction of area is 45, and the impact absorption is 63;

12. 20CrMnMo

  • High-grade carburized steel, strength higher than 15CrMnMo; slightly lower plasticity and toughness, higher hardenability and mechanical properties than 20CrMnTi; good comprehensive mechanical properties and low temperature impact toughness after quenching and tempering; higher after carburizing and quenching It has high bending strength and wear resistance, but it is prone to cracks during grinding; poor weldability, suitable for resistance welding, preheating before welding, and tempering after welding; good machinability and hot workability. Can be used instead of 12Cr2Ni4;
  • Commonly used to manufacture large and important carburized parts with high hardness, high strength, high toughness and wear resistance, such as crankshafts, camshafts, connecting rods, gear shafts, gears, pin shafts, etc.;
  • Tensile strength ≥ 1180; Yield point ≥ 885; Elongation after fracture ≥ 10; Section shrinkage ≥ 45; Impact absorption work ≥ 55; Brinell hardness ≤ 217;
  • Heat treatment: quenching heating temperature of 850℃; tempering heating temperature of 200℃;

13. 18MnMoNb

  • High temperature resistance below 500~530℃, good welding and processing performance;
  • Commonly used in chemical high-pressure vessels, hydraulic cylinders, hydraulic turbine shafts, etc. Low-alloy structural steel for boilers and pressure vessels. It has high strength and yield ratio, good thermal processing performance and medium temperature performance, simple production process, good welding performance, and high heat resistance. Used in the manufacture of high-pressure boiler steam drums and large chemical containers; also used as large shafts of hydraulic turbines and hydro-generators, and AC and DC motor shafts;
  • Tensile strength ≥635; Yield strength ≥510; Elongation 17; Room temperature impact toughness value 69;
  • Heat treatment specification: general normalizing + tempering treatment: 950~980℃ normalizing, heat preservation 1.5min~2.0min/mm, 600~650℃ tempering, heat preservation 5min~7min/mm, air cooling.

14.42MnMoV

  • Quenched and tempered low alloy steel. Can replace 42CrMo;
  • Mainly used to make shafts and gears, etc.;
  • The surface quenching hardness is 45~55HRC; tensile strength ≥765; yield strength ≥590; elongation ≥12; reduction of area ≥40; impact energy ≥31; hardness 241-286HB.
